Design Science MathFlow™ consists of MathFlow for Arbortext, MathFlow for XMetaL, and the MathFlow SDK.

MathFlow for Arbortext

Design Science has partnered with PTC to create 3 products that install into Arbortext Editor and Arbortext Publishing Engine. Each product may be purchased separately, and used as fixed or concurrent (floating) licenses.

  • MathFlow Editor: a full-featured WYSIWYG MathML equation editor that installs into Arbortext Editor for authoring and editing MathML equations.
  • MathFlow Composer: works with Arbortext Editor or Publishing Engine for PDF and web output.
  • MathFlow Exchange: imports Microsoft Word documents with equations (MathType and Microsoft Equation Editor equations), and converts them into XML+MathML documents.

MathFlow for XMetaL

Design Science has partnered with JustSystems to create the MathFlow Editor that installs into XMetaL Author or XMAX, and can be used as fixed or concurrent (floating) licenses.

MathFlow SDK

The MathFlow SDK (beta) consists of 3 different equation editors, 2 different composition components, and API documentation, for building math functionality into publishing workflows other than Arbortext and XMetaL. Equation editing and/or composition can also be made to work with a variety of applications, such as wikis, web-based distributed authoring, eLearning, assessment, OEM product integration and distribution, etc.

  • MathML is XML: Maximize Your Investment: Forward-thinking enterprises are working with MathML for encoding mathematical notation. MathML is the W3C standard for representing math in XML, and is supported by many related software systems, including web browsers, XML editors, computer algebra systems, search engines, screen readers, and rendering and composition engines.   • MathML Workflows in STM Publishing: Most publishers are moving to XML-based production workflows. Since mathematical notation is one of the defining features of STM (Science/Technical/Medical) content, and because MathML is the XML standard for representing mathematics, MathML plays an important role in STM workflows.
